Replacing a bowstring and not sure what to get? Be careful of this ONE thing that can destroy your bow. Many traditional bows are not made to be used with modern high-performance strings (including Fastflight, Dyneema, Spectra, etc.). As such, they can only use Dacron, a stretchier string material. The less stretchy, faster strings place more stress on the limb tips, which may cause them to break. Check whether your bow is Fastlight-compatible or whether it has reinforced or phenolic tips (see: https://www.3riversarchery.com/bow-building-phenolic-tip-overlays.html).
